Hallo Leute
Ich habe einige VBA’s in Excel gemacht, welche nach Abschluß automatisch
Dateien als Attachment an feste Empfänger per Outlook mailen (Macros laufen über Excel !). Leider erfolgt dies nicht wie geplant 1x am Tag sondern mehrmals und erschwert somit den Ablauf.
Ich suche nach einer Möglichkeit Mails zu durchsuchen und bei Entsprechung das Attachment auf der Platte zu speichern und danach das Mail zu schließen und löschen.
Über Outlook möchte ich diese Funktionen nicht ausführen, da der/die Anwender damit in Gefahr laufen „falsche Makros“ auszuführen.
Danke vorab für die Hilfe
ciao, charly
Guten Tag
Ist Deine Problemstellung die, dass Du mit VBA 6 auf E-Mails die in MS Outlook 2003 gespeichert sind, zugreifen willst?
Dann musst Du über das Objektmodell von MS Outlook darauf zu greifen.
Diese Websites werden Dir das Vorgehen erläutern:
MS Outlook VBA Referenz
http://msdn.microsoft.com/library/default.asp?url=/l…
MAPI programming
http://www.outlookcode.com/d/mapi.htm
Bsp. zu MS Outlook Programming („Code Snippets“)
http://www.outlookexchange.com/articles/home/outlook…
Grüsse
JTKirk
* * * * * * * * * * * * * * * * * * * * * * * * * * * *
Was weiss ich eigentlich?
Michel de Montaigne (1533 - 1592)
* * * * * * * * * * * * * * * * * * * * * * * * * * * *
Danke für den Link, ist zwar nicht ganz das was ich wollte aber der
Inhalt bringt mich in anderen Fällen weiter oder dient einer Verbesserung 
ciao
Hi Charly,
Ich habe einige VBA’s in Excel gemacht, welche nach Abschluß
automatisch Dateien als Attachment an feste Empfänger per Outlook mailen
Was gnau bedeutet Abschluß?
(Macros laufen über Excel !). Leider erfolgt dies nicht wie
geplant 1x am Tag sondern mehrmals und erschwert somit den
Ablauf.
Wie soll ich das deuten?
Ich suche nach einer Möglichkeit Mails zu durchsuchen und bei
Entsprechung das Attachment auf der Platte zu speichern und
danach das Mail zu schließen und löschen.
Du willst deine Mails durchsuchen, was bedeutet dann „die Mail schliessen“ ?
Über Outlook möchte ich diese Funktionen nicht ausführen, da
der/die Anwender damit in Gefahr laufen „falsche Makros“
auszuführen.
Das ist mir egal weil ich eh nicht weiss wie man in „Outlook“ vba programmiert.
Danke vorab für die Hilfe
Ich würde gerne helfen , verstehe aber die Fragestellung nicht.
ciao, charly
Gruß
Reinhard